First and foremost, it’s crucial to understand what temporary art exhibition insurance actually covers. This type of insurance typically provides coverage for loss, damage, or theft of the artwork while it is on display. This means that if a piece is stolen, vandalized, or accidentally damaged during the exhibition, the insurance policy will help cover the costs of repair or replacement. Additionally, temporary art exhibition insurance can also provide coverage for transportation and installation of the artwork, as well as any necessary security measures to protect the pieces.

In addition to protecting the artwork, temporary art exhibition insurance can also provide liability coverage for the organizers and venue hosting the exhibition. This type of coverage can help protect against legal claims or damages resulting from accidents or injuries that occur during the exhibition. This can be especially important for larger events or exhibitions that attract a large number of visitors, as the risk of accidents or incidents occurring increases.
